General Information
Title: Imitation
Composer: Jonathan Adams
Lyricist: Edgar Allan Poe
Number of voices: 6vv Voicing: SSATTB
Genre: Secular, Partsong
Language: English
Instruments: A cappella

Original text and translations
English text
A dark unfathomed tide
Of interminable pride,
A mystery and a dream,
Should my early life seem;
I say that dream was fraught
With a wild and waking thought
Of beings that have been,
Which my spirit hath not seen.
Had I let them pass me by,
With a dreaming eye!
Let none of earth inherit
That vision of my spirit;
Those thoughts I would control,
As a spell upon his soul:
For that bright hope at last
And that light time have past,
And my worldly rest hath gone
With a sigh as it passed on.
